Product Overview
The Driveshaft Support Bracket LR105649 is a Genuine OE-grade drivetrain component engineered for the front axle drive system of select for Land Rover vehicles. This bracket supports and secures the front driveshaft to the vehicle chassis, maintaining proper driveshaft alignment and preventing vibration or wobble during operation . By keeping the driveshaft centred and stable, it ensures efficient power transfer from the transmission to the front wheels . LR105649 is the current part number, superseding LR024760 .

Signs of Failure
Drivetrain vibration – felt through the chassis or floorpan, especially under acceleration
Noise from drivetrain – unusual sounds during operation
Loss of power – reduced power transfer to the front wheels
Difficulty accelerating or braking – drivetrain misalignment affecting vehicle dynamics
Drivetrain failure – in severe cases, a worn bracket can lead to complete drivetrain failure
💡 A damaged or worn driveshaft bracket can cause progressive drivetrain issues if left unaddressed. Early diagnosis is recommended to prevent further damage.
